Residential roof replacement services involve removing an existing roof and installing a new one to ensure the safety, durability, and functionality of a home’s roofing system. This process typically includes carefully taking off the old roofing materials, inspecting the underlying structure, and then installing new shingles, tiles, or other roofing materials. The goal is to provide homeowners with a reliable roof that protects the property from weather elements and enhances curb appeal. Experienced service providers focus on proper installation techniques to help ensure the longevity of the new roof and prevent future issues.

Replacing a roof can address a variety of problems that develop over time, such as extensive damage from storms, persistent leaks, or widespread shingle deterioration. When a roof shows signs of aging-like curling, missing shingles, or widespread granule loss-it may no longer provide adequate protection. A full replacement can eliminate ongoing leaks, prevent water damage to the interior, and improve energy efficiency by ensuring proper insulation and ventilation. Homeowners facing frequent repairs or noticing visible wear often find that a complete roof replacement is the most effective way to restore their home’s integrity.

This service is commonly used on a range of property types, including single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it residential buildings. Homes in areas prone to severe weather, such as heavy storms or high winds, may require more frequent or comprehensive roof replacements. Older homes with aging roofing materials often benefit from a replacement to meet current building standards and improve overall safety. Whether a property is new or has been lived in for decades, a roof replacement can be a practical solution for maintaining the structural soundness and value of the residence.

Homeowners should consider roof replacement if they notice signs of significant damage or aging that cannot be easily repaired. Common indicators include visible leaks, water stains on ceilings, missing or damaged shingles, or a roof that is approaching the end of its expected lifespan. Additionally, if the roof has been repaired multiple times, a full replacement might be more cost-effective and provide peace of mind. The overview below groups typical Residential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sellersburg,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- minor roof replacements or repairs typically range from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s. These projects often involve fixing a few damaged shingles or small sections, which many local pros handle efficiently within this range.

Moderate Replacement - replacing a standard asphalt shingle roof on a typical home usually costs between $5,000 and $10,000. Most projects fall into this middle range, covering standard-sized homes with common materials.

Larger or Complex Projects - larger, more complex roof replacements, such as those on multi-story homes or with specialty materials, can reach $12,000 to $20,000 or more. Fewer projects fall into this higher tier, often due to added features or difficult access.

High-End or Custom Installations - premium materials, custom designs, or extensive upgrades can push costs above $25,000. These projects are less common and typically involve high-end materials or intricate roofing systems handled by experienced local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ating contractors for residential roof replacement,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a history of completing roof replacements in homes comparable to their own, whether in size, style, or material. This background can indicate familiarity with the specific challenges and requirements of the job, helping ensure the work is handled efficiently and effectively. Asking for details about past projects or checking references can provide insight into a contractor’s ability to deliver quality results on projects of a similar scope.

Clear written expectations are essential to a successful roofing project. Homeowners should seek out service providers who can provide det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and any relevant warranties or guarantees.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and sets a transparent foundation for the project. It’s also beneficial to clarify what is included and what might be considered extra, ensuring everyone is on the same page before work begins.

Good communication and reputable references are key indicators of a dependable contractor. Service providers who are responsive, willing to answer questions, and provide references from previous clients can give reassurance about their professionalism and reliability. Contacting references allows homeowners to learn about others’ experiences, including the quality of work, adherence to timelines, and overall satisfaction. What are the signs that a roof needs replacement? Indicators include widespread leaks, missing or damaged shingles, excessive granule loss, and visible sagging or deterioration of roof materials.

How do I choose the right contractor for a roof replacement? Consider local service providers with positive reputation, experience in residential roof replacements, and proper licensing or insurance where applicable.

What types of roofing materials are available for residential replacements? Common options include asphalt shingles, metal roofing, wood shakes, and tile, each offering different durability and aesthetic qualities.

What should I expect during a roof replacement project? The process typically involves removal of existing roofing, preparation of the roof deck, installation of new materials, and cleanup, with local contractors managing each step.

Are there any warranties or guarantees offered with residential roof replacements? Warranties are usually provided by the roofing material manufacturers and may be supported by the service providers, depending on the contractor.
